Smog engulfs Mumbai as rains recede, air quality dips to ‘not satisfactory’
Mumbai experienced smoggy conditions and worsened air quality as wind patterns shifted post-monsoon. PM2.5 levels surged over 50%, particularly affecting areas like Mulund West. Warmer temperatures and low wind speed contributed to the issue. Environmentalists are urging for a sophisticated advisory system to help residents make informed decisions, while authorities have imposed measures to control dust and emissions.
